You might find some inspiration by reading the function final_tidyup
in coregrind/m_main.c.

final_tidyup is calling some client code part of malloc library.

> My intent is to write a tool that waits for another process to write
> client addresses to a pipe, and then execute the specified function
> with a fixed number of arguments.  I'm unconcerned about whether the
> specified function actually has the assumed arity or not, though.  I
> tried the following, but it seems that the function is not called.
> However, this is what I am wanting to do.
> ---------------------------------------------
> static void SE_(start_client_code)(ThreadId tid, ULong blocks_dispatched) {
>   if (!client_running && tid == client_thread_id) {
>     VG_(umsg)
>     ("Thread %u is starting executing at instruction 0x%lx with "
>      "blocks_dispatched=%llu\n",
>      tid, VG_(get_IP)(tid), blocks_dispatched);
>     client_running = True;
>     VG_(umsg)("Thread %u is about to call target function\n", tid);
>     OrigFn fn;
>     fn.nraddr = (Addr)0x401145; // Function address in client
>     CALL_FN_v_v(fn);  // Assume no arguments are passed in
>     VG_(umsg)("Thread %u returned\n", tid);
>     client_running = False;
>   }
> }
> 
> static void SE_(pre_clo_init)(void) {
>     ....
>     VG_(track_start_client_code)(SE_(start_client_code));
> }
> 
> VG_DETERMINE_INTERFACE_VERSION(SE_(pre_clo_init))
> --------------------------------------
> Reading the documentation, it seems that CALL_FN_v_v should be called
> from the client code, but I want to use my tool with any binary.  I
> also tried using the VG_(set_IP) function (admittedly against the
> valgrind tool contract), but that seemingly didn't work either.  Any
> other thoughts, or is this just something I cannot do with valgrind?

> > > > I am trying to make a tool that intercepts the call to main, and then
> > > > call an arbitrary function within the guest with arbitrary function
> > > > arguments.
> > > 
> > > This can be done without valgrind by using LD_PRELOAD environment variable
> > > and RTLD_NEXT (see "man dlsym"):
> > > 
> > >      LD_PRELOAD=main_interceptor.so  ./my_app args...
> > > 
> > > where main_interceptor.so is a shared library that has a function main()
> > > and that can call the original main() by using dlsym(RTLD_NEXT, "main").
